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best Portable Vocal Booth in 2026?
After testing ten portable vocal booths, I learned that choosing the right one depends heavily on your specific recording needs, space constraints, and budget. Here is what actually matters when making your decision.
Sound Isolation vs Acoustic Treatment
This is the most important distinction to understand. Sound isolation means keeping sound from escaping or entering the booth. Acoustic treatment means absorbing reflections to improve recording quality. Most portable booths excel at acoustic treatment but provide minimal sound isolation. If you need to sing loudly without disturbing neighbors, you need isolation. If you need to remove room echo from your podcast, you need treatment.
Size and Portability Considerations
Full walk-in booths require 30-45 square feet of floor space. Desktop isolation boxes need only desk space. Consider where you will record most often and whether you need to pack up between sessions. The TroyStudio weighs 2 pounds and fits in luggage. The POROSO weighs 54 pounds and requires dedicated space.
Material Quality and Thickness
Look for GSM (grams per square meter) ratings for acoustic blankets. The VOCTENT booths use 800+ GSM material, which is twice as thick as many competitors. Thicker material absorbs lower frequencies more effectively. For foam-based products, 2-inch thickness represents a good minimum standard.
Setup and Assembly
Some booths assemble in minutes without tools. Others require two people and significant time. If you plan to set up and break down frequently, prioritize quick-assembly designs. The TroyStudio and SE Electronics RF-X offer the fastest setup times in my testing.
Accessories and Features
LED lighting, tablet holders, and storage bags add value but also add cost. Consider whether you actually need these features. If you already own a tablet stand and desk lamp, you might prefer a simpler booth at a lower price point.
Budget Considerations
Under $100, expect desktop isolation boxes and reflection filters. The $200-500 range offers walk-in booths with decent acoustic treatment. Above $500, you get premium materials, larger sizes, and better accessories. Match your investment to how frequently you record.

Do you really need a vocal booth?
You need a vocal booth if your recordings suffer from room echo, if background noise affects your audio quality, or if you need to record without disturbing others. For untreated rooms with hard surfaces, a portable booth dramatically improves recording quality. If you already have acoustic treatment in your space or record in well-treated rooms, a portable booth provides less benefit.

Are portable vocal booths actually soundproof?
No, portable vocal booths are not truly soundproof. They provide acoustic treatment that absorbs reflections and improves recording quality, but they do not prevent sound from escaping. You can still hear someone speaking inside from outside the booth, though at reduced volume. For true soundproofing, you need permanent construction with mass-loaded walls and soundproof doors.
